1612561033 has 4 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 1620746820. Its totient is φ = 1604375248.
The previous prime is 1612561031. The next prime is 1612561039. The reversal of 1612561033 is 3301652161.
It is a semiprime because it is the product of two primes, and also an emirpimes, since its reverse is a distinct semiprime: 3301652161 = 17 ⋅194214833.
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in 2 ways, for example, as 848149129 + 764411904 = 29123^2 + 27648^2 .
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 1612561033 - 21 = 1612561031 is a prime.
It is a Duffinian number.
It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 1612560992 and 1612561010.
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(1612561031)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 3 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 4092598 + ... + 4092991.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(405186705).
Almost surely, 21612561033 is an apocalyptic number.
It is an amenable number.
1612561033 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(8185787).
1612561033 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
1612561033 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The sum of its prime factors is 8185786.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 3240, while the sum is 28.
The square root of 1612561033 is about 40156.7059530535. The cubic root of 1612561033 is about 1172.6598440932.
